TypeScript 类型体操学习指南
欢迎来到 TypeScript 类型体操学习指南。这个指南旨在帮助你系统地学习 TypeScript 类型系统,掌握类型编程的基础知识和高级技巧。
什么是 TypeScript 类型体操?
TypeScript 类型体操是指利用 TypeScript 的类型系统进行复杂的类型编程和变换。通过类型体操,你可以:
- 创建更精确的类型定义
- 提高代码的类型安全性
- 减少运行时错误
- 增强 IDE 的代码补全和提示功能
- 实现复杂的类型转换和推导
学习路线
为了帮助你系统地学习 TypeScript 类型体操,我们建议按照以下顺序学习:
- TypeScript 基础:理解 TypeScript 的基本类型和类型系统概念
- 类型操作:学习如何操作和转换类型
- 高级技巧:掌握复杂的类型编程技术
学习建议
- 循序渐进:从简单概念开始,逐步学习更复杂的内容
- 动手实践:尝试解决挑战中的问题,通过实践加深理解
- 理解原理:不要只停留在表面,要深入理解类型系统的工作原理
- 模式识别:识别常见的类型编程模式,掌握解决特定问题的套路
- 实际应用:在真实项目中应用所学知识,巩固学习成果
资源推荐
准备好开始学习了吗?让我们从 TypeScript 基础 开始吧!